President's Message
![]() |
From Paul Ongaro
Thanks to Everyone - It's Been a Good Year
As 2011 winds down, it’s time for the passing of the torch for the REPHCC President Paul Ongaro and other Board officers to the new Board officers, who will all begin their active duties at the Crab Feed Installation Dinner in the early New Year. “All things considered this has been a good year for us", says Ongaro. "Our revenues are up; mostly from the training classes we provided. We educated a lot of plumbers this year and Gene Burch played a key role in the success of these classes.” |
“We also acquired some new members and our meetings were well attended. We were fortunate to have a variety of speakers, who gave us important information about our ever-changing industry”, says Ongaro.
|
“I’d like to thank our Director, Wendy Cramer, and all of the Board members for their help and cooperation this year. I’d also like to thank Gene Burch for his dedication to our training classes, Tom LeDuc for his service as President of the California PHCC and Ed O’Connell as a Board member for California PHCC”, says Ongaro. “And, of course, a big thank you to all of our members, who contribute their time and attention to PHCC, which makes the whole thing possible.” |
REPHCC Holiday Party Recap
A Good Time for All & Lots of Toys for Tots
The REPHCC Holiday Dinner, held at the Deer Park Villa on December 8 in Fairfax, was attended by over 50 people, who contributed greatly to the Marine Corp Toys for Tots program. After dinner was served John Nortz, Account Manager from Ferguson Enterprises in Corte Madera presided as MC for the raffle. Raffle prizes were donated by ARC Cleaning & Restoration, Cal Steam – San Rafael, Dommer & Assoc., Emergency Services Restoration, Ferguson Enterprises, George Petersen Insurance, Gotelli Plumbing, Pace Supply – Santa Rosa, Pedro Femenia & Sons, Remote Swipe, Serv Pro – Petaluma/Rohnert Park, Slakey Brothers, Water Damage Recovery. A big thank you goes out to everyone who donated to Toys for Tots, the raffle prizes and John Nortz, who did a great job as raffle MC.

Welcome to Our New Member!
Marin Mechanical II, Inc. is a new member of REPHCC. They are a residential and commercial plumbing company with team members that have been in the industry for over three decades. They specialize in custom homes, municipal, commercial and industrial properties.
Dan Ackley, Office & Project Manager at Marin Mechanical, is their representative for REPHCC and Dan wasted no time in getting involved - he has been elected as a REPHCC Board member and will be installed along with the other Board members and officers at the Crab Feed on January 28th. That will be a great time for you to introduce yourself and meet Dan.
